About the Event

If you'd like to explore your creative side and learn how to create your own unique prints and textiles then these workshops are for you. All materials are provided each week so there's no need to source equipment to try a new technique. Beginners are welcome and each week we will cover a new process - for example original prints, indigo scarves and felted bowls

Individual classes cost $60 per week including all materials, but you can book blocks of classes to receive a discounted price.  

Course overview:

29 Oct - Felting - wet felt a 3D object such as a tea cosy cover, bowl or small bag. Some experience advised.

12 Nov - Shibori and indigo dyeing to create scarves, fabric for cushions or napkins

26 Nov - Drypoint printing part 1 – design your intaglio print, scribe your plate and print it using a press

3 Dec - Drypoint printing part 2 – introducing colour with chine colle

10 Dec - Drypoint printing part 3 – stencils and colour roll

These workshops are a great opportunity to enjoy handmade processes and have fun learning how to continue these traditional crafts.

Price includes:

Three hour face to face class at The Arts Emporium in New Lambton, all materials and tools, tea and coffee.

About your tutor:

Amanda Donohue studied printmaking at Sydney College of the Arts graduating with a Bachelor of Visual Arts (Honours). She also has a Graduate Certificate in Cross Disciplinary Art & Design from the College of Fine Arts (UNSW) where she studied textiles. Amanda has been a practicing artist for over twenty years, has been teaching for about 10 years in the Hunter area and exhibits regularly.  See more about Amanda at www.amandadonohue.org
